fn from_bytes_64(bytes: &[u8;32]) -> [u64; 5] {
let low_51_bit_mask = (1u64 << 51) - 1;
// load bits [ 0, 64), no shift
[ load8(&bytes[ 0..]) & low_51_bit_mask
// load bits [ 48,112), shift to [ 51,112)
, (load8(&bytes[ 6..]) >> 3) & low_51_bit_mask
// load bits [ 96,160), shift to [102,160)
, (load8(&bytes[12..]) >> 6) & low_51_bit_mask
// load bits [152,216), shift to [153,216)
, (load8(&bytes[19..]) >> 1) & low_51_bit_mask
// load bits [192,256), shift to [204,112)
, (load8(&bytes[24..]) >> 12) & low_51_bit_mask
]
}
fn to_bytes_64(limbs: &[u64;5]) -> [u8;32] {
let mut s = [0u8;32];
s[ 0] = limbs[0] as u8;
s[ 1] = (limbs[0] >> 8) as u8;
s[ 2] = (limbs[0] >> 16) as u8;
s[ 3] = (limbs[0] >> 24) as u8;
s[ 4] = (limbs[0] >> 32) as u8;
s[ 5] = (limbs[0] >> 40) as u8;
s[ 6] = ((limbs[0] >> 48) | (limbs[1] << 3)) as u8;
s[ 7] = (limbs[1] >> 5) as u8;
s[ 8] = (limbs[1] >> 13) as u8;
s[ 9] = (limbs[1] >> 21) as u8;
s[10] = (limbs[1] >> 29) as u8;
s[11] = (limbs[1] >> 37) as u8;
s[12] = ((limbs[1] >> 45) | (limbs[2] << 6)) as u8;
s[13] = (limbs[2] >> 2) as u8;
s[14] = (limbs[2] >> 10) as u8;
s[15] = (limbs[2] >> 18) as u8;
s[16] = (limbs[2] >> 26) as u8;
s[17] = (limbs[2] >> 34) as u8;
s[18] = (limbs[2] >> 42) as u8;
s[19] = ((limbs[2] >> 50) | (limbs[3] << 1)) as u8;
s[20] = (limbs[3] >> 7) as u8;
s[21] = (limbs[3] >> 15) as u8;
s[22] = (limbs[3] >> 23) as u8;
s[23] = (limbs[3] >> 31) as u8;
s[24] = (limbs[3] >> 39) as u8;
s[25] = ((limbs[3] >> 47) | (limbs[4] << 4)) as u8;
s[26] = (limbs[4] >> 4) as u8;
s[27] = (limbs[4] >> 12) as u8;
s[28] = (limbs[4] >> 20) as u8;
s[29] = (limbs[4] >> 28) as u8;
s[30] = (limbs[4] >> 36) as u8;
s[31] = (limbs[4] >> 44) as u8;
//Clear high bit
s[31] &= 127u8;
return s
}

/// Convert an array of (at least) eight bytes into a u64.
#[inline]
//#[allow(dead_code)]
pub fn load8(input: &[u8]) -> u64 {
(input[0] as u64)
| ((input[1] as u64) << 8)
| ((input[2] as u64) << 16)
| ((input[3] as u64) << 24)
| ((input[4] as u64) << 32)
| ((input[5] as u64) << 40)
| ((input[6] as u64) << 48)
| ((input[7] as u64) << 56)
}
